Positive Results
UpdatedI've been on Humira for about 5 months now to treat my severe plaque psoriasis and arthritis. When I first went to the doctor I had 25% body coverage of psoriasis and arthritis so bad i could hardly walk. Now I'm almost completely psoriasis free... about 95% free now and my arthritis is like it never existed... I am back to walking and jogging even. I just wanted to leave a positive comment because I know so many people that have a negative experience will leave comments but few having a positive experience do. I almost didn't take the Humira because of the negative reviews and am so....so...glad I did because it has really helped me with this horrible disease...

I have been on it for about seven months now and it has helped me tremendously. I have severe RA and psoriasis and boy do I notice if I go even a couple days past my injection time the difference. The only side effects I've had, knock on wood, are a little bit of nausea and insomnia the day of injection other than that the only side effect is my joints feel better :-)
